What Your Data is Telling You

Your school management system’s report card analysis tools aren’t just for generating reports; they are powerful diagnostic instruments. They can reveal patterns and trends that would be impossible to spot manually, providing a clear view of your school’s academic health. Here’s how these tools can empower you:

  • Average Academic Performance: See at a glance how the entire school, a specific class, or even a single student is performing over time. This top-level view helps you identify overall academic trends and set strategic goals.
  • Subject Performance Analysis: Pinpoint which subjects or topics are challenging for students. Is it Mathematics across all grades? Or perhaps a specific science topic? This insight helps administrators allocate resources, provide targeted teacher training, and adjust the curriculum to better support student learning.
  • Weak Areas Analysis: This is where the magic happens. The system can automatically identify specific topics or skills where a student or an entire class is struggling. For example, it might flag that a majority of students are underperforming in “fractions” or “sentence construction.” This granular data allows teachers to intervene with targeted support and remedial work.
  • Grade Distribution: Analyze the spread of grades to understand your teaching effectiveness. Is the distribution skewed towards a few high-achievers, or is there a healthy mix of grades? A skewed distribution might indicate a need to review teaching methods or class materials.
  • Attendance Correlation: Is there a link between attendance and academic performance? Your system can correlate these two data points to reveal if absenteeism is impacting a student’s grades. This information is vital for proactive communication with parents and implementing support systems to improve attendance.

The Power of Personalized Support

The real value of these analytics lies in their ability to inform and personalize learning. When you understand a student’s specific learning gaps, you can move away from a one-size-fits-all approach.

  • Targeted Interventions: If weak areas analysis reveals a common challenge, teachers can create focused mini-lessons or assignments for students who need extra help.
  • Tailored Homework: Instead of generic assignments, you can provide personalized homework that targets a student’s specific areas of weakness.
  • Parent-Teacher Collaboration: With clear data on hand, parent-teacher meetings become more productive. Instead of broad conversations, you can show parents exactly where their child needs help and work together to create a support plan.

By leveraging the extensive report card analysis features of a modern school management system, educators in Nigeria can shift their focus from simply reporting on past performance to actively shaping a student’s future success. It’s about using data not as a judgment, but as a roadmap to guide every student toward their full potential.
